چکیده انگلیسی
Furthermore, test manures with 7-d aged 14C-imazalil residues were applied to study aerobic transformation and sorption in manured soil. Both concentration determining processes in soil were affected by the manure matrices. Comparing disappearance times (DT50) and sorption coefficients (KOC) after standard application (DT50: 83Â d; KOC: 4059Â LÂ kgâ1), 14C-imazalil disappeared more rapidly after test manure application. DT50 values were 29 or 48Â d depending on whether bovine or pig test manure was applied. Mobility was slightly enhanced revealed by KOC of 1852 and 1385Â LÂ kgâ1, respectively.
